Warranty Experiences from Apache Offroad

https://apacheoffroad.com Facebook post

“We get alot of warranty questions on suspension- Lets go over it!

We have been getting questions on shock warranties, some companies dont make much mention of it, some blast it all over the place. Some of them are very deceiving.

Just to get this out of the way- most warranties will be voided if its apparent YOU damaged the shock via abuse, alteration (sometimes,) you attempt to take it apart and break it, damage it in a car accident, used in competitive racing (some brands,) are a close out item (some brands) etc. Pretty common sense.

No warranties cover labor charges for installation or removal of said parts. Finishes are also generally not warrantied

Generally you will pay for shipping to the company and back- if required to send the item in.

DO NOT STACK SPACERS ON TOP OF LIFT KITS (Excluding small .5” or so trim packers used for fixing leans)

Ill List things that void the warranty that may otherwise surprise you below.

Dobinsons - 2 years unlimited miles- Have an issue- send us an email with pictures or a video- we send a replacement. No additional shipping cost to you.

Radflo- 1 Year Unlimited Miles- Have an issue- Email us pictures / video, obtain an RMA # and send it in for a repair / rebuild.

Ironman - 3 years / 36K miles. Issue- send an email, ironman generally replace the part, though at times may request you to send it in for repair. Generally pays the shipping cost.

OME- 3 years / 37K miles - Submit a warranty request on the ARB website - Voided if used in competitions, used in trucks with modified engines.

Icon- 1 Year - You ship to icon, they will inspect it and decide if they want to cover it. If its not considered wear and tear, you are responsible for replacement costs.

Eibach- Million Mile warranty- Issue- Contact the dealer you bought it from, obtain an RMA, provide sales receipt and send pictures / video- and your information. You pay shipping in for inspection.

- Voided if vehicle is taken off a paved surface (offroad,) If installed on an otherwise modified vehicle, used to carry loads over the manufacturers weight limit, Used for rallying, racing, or racing “type” activities. It is also voided if you do not have a licensed mechanic install or remove the shock.

- Warranty does not apply to bushings.

Bilstein- Most shocks have a lifetime warranty- the 5160 has a 90 day warranty as do some similar shocks. Issue- Contact bilstein- you ship to bilstein- If they determine there is a manufacturing defect- they MAY replace it. - It is common for bilstein to not honor their warranty, especially if the shock is over a year or two old. They do not list what voids their warranty.

Fox- 1 Year warranty - Contact Fox to file a warranty claim - If fox determines that the item should be repaired or replaced they will do so at their discretion. - Common to not honor warranty claims due to improper installation, use, or neglect.

King - 90 day warranty from date of PURCHASE - Keep in mind King usually has a lead time. Voided for lack of maintenance, customer supplied incorrect dimensions (custom shocks,) using with modified or non King parts, and the above general exclusions.

Freedom Offroad- 1 Year - Send us pictures and video- we will handle it for you and a replacement is usually send out. (Original purchaser only)

Toytec Boss, 2.5 series- 1 year limited warranty against defects / leakage - Contact your purchasing dealer and obtain an RMA. You must ship the shock to toytec, if determined to fail due to anything other than a defect you are responsible to replace or repair it- parts labor and shipping. If you adjust the 2.5 coilover collars, by exceeding 1“ of exposed thread over the collar your warranty is voided. Depending on your boss kit the Bilstein or eibach shock may not be covered by toytec.”
